Lekha Bhavan (FA&CAO) Office Building which was built in the year 1960, is the central office for

the accounts department of the South Central Railway

The core functions in the building are data processing of accounts, traffic costing, exchequer control

and monitoring of funds through various accounting packages exclusively developed for railways.

Energy Conservation awareness programme had been organised during the energy conservation week 2019-20.

As part of this provided Energy Conservation Stalls, Painting Competitions, Seminars, etc.

Energy Conservation Awareness Programme

Energy Conservation awareness programme had been organised during the energy conservation week 2018-19.

As part of this provided Energy Conservation Tips scrolling board, Door to Door Campaign, etc.

Innovation Projects Implemented

1. Switching Off the Substation

The Lekha Bhavan Substation is being switched off duly taking load on less loaded transformer of other (LOFP) substation during non peak hours. Due to this under loaded transformer of other substation is fully loaded and maximum efficiency achieved in switched ON substation. And also due to switching off of Lekha Bhavan substation under loaded transformer losses minimized thus saved 35040 units savings per annum which leads monitory benefit of Rs.2.73 Lakhs per annum
